The Wheel of Light

Monthly Newsletter - January 2016

The New Year begins with challenges coming from planets in mutable signs. The mutable signs are contemplative. They are oriented to learning and sharing knowledge and wisdom with others in various ways. Mutable signs don't necessarily have an agenda, although they do function best when working within a system. Sometimes they can become so identified with the system that they become dogmatic in maintaining a certain point of view, which limits the potential to continue to learn. For example, Saturn is in Sagittarius. Saturn likes things to be formal and structured. There are rules to be followed and expectations to be upheld. Sagittarius is a sign that is oriented toward higher consciousness growth. This could be in an academic field or in a system of philosophy or theology. One of the problems with Saturn in Sagittarius is a tendency to be rigid in defining one's own point of view while judging or restricting anyone else who doesn't share that perspective. The dogmatic Saturn in Sagittarius can get stuck in a limited degree of understanding and fail to continue to expand.

Systems can be useful for mutable signs because they provide parameters to signs that are otherwise quite adaptable to whatever the strongest external flow of energy happens to be. For example, Neptune is in Pisces, a planet and sign that are infinitely compassionate. This combination can be pulled into someone else's drama and either be overwhelmed by the emotion of the situation or feel called to heal or fix it. This can lead to patterns of social self-sacrifice or at least self-undermining choices and behaviors. In the positive sense, people with strong Neptune or Pisces influence can be drawn to healing, often forms of healing mental or emotional problems. As a therapist, for example, they have clearly defined limits and boundaries that prevent them from either taking on the suffering of their client while simultaneously being able to truly help the client to learn how to help themselves.

An effective system can be something external, such as an academic or healing system. It could also be something that is external but altered to fit a person's needs. For example, Sagittarius and Pisces can both be oriented toward spiritual growth. They could choose a system of meditation to help them achieve their goal. But they could also choose a form of meditation and then tweak it to fit their needs or their life style.

One could also create a useful system for oneself. For example, Jupiter is in Virgo, a sign that likes to function is ways that are precise and logistical. Creating an effective daily routine can enable one to get everything done that needs to be done as efficiently as possible.

This month, planets in the mutable signs are lining up in a T-square. This means that two planets are in opposition (180 degrees apart) to each other (Jupiter in Virgo and Neptune in Pisces). They are each squaring (90 degrees apart) Saturn and Venus, both of which are in Sagittarius. The Jupiter-Neptune opposition is interesting because they are the co-ruling planets of Pisces. This can set up a dynamic that can impel us to be open to others, relating to them in accepting, compassionate ways. We could also be quite idealistic, which could lead to be taken advantage of. The shadow side of idealism can be criticism, whether of self or others. We should be careful this month to not get bogged down in endless reductive criticism that can essentially block choices or actions altogether.

Both Virgo and Pisces can be drawn to a system of healing, whether of ourselves, other people or the environment. Oppositions can be useful in providing a sense of direction. This month is a good time to allow oneself to focus on what needs to be healed or at least refined in our lives.

The square is an aspect of inner tension. Saturn in Sagittarius can respond to the openness of Jupiter, Neptune and Pisces with clearly defined constructs that can prevent one from being too idealistic and taken advantage of. If it's too strong, expressed in an off-center way, it can prevent the natural tendency of mutable signs to develop consciousness altogether. Especially with Saturn conjunct Venus our emotions could get stuck in a web of cold, dry logic that prevent any humanistic compassion from surfacing at all, in thought or in action.

T-squares are challenging, but also can be productive of growth and change. A T-square in mutable signs offers us the potential to grow in wisdom and consciousness. By extension, we can feel drawn to be of service with our newfound understanding and perception. Sometimes we might push our perspectives on others who aren't asking for nor interested in what we think. However altruistic our motives may be, we could be experienced as being pushy. Another challenge is to avoid the push-pull of being open to the point of naivety or being closed to the point of rigidity. One way to do this is by choosing to work with in a philosophic construct that provides supportive guidance. For example, high-minded spiritual philosophies offer clearly defined morals and ethics in our interaction with others. By following those parameters we can find a balance (Venus) between over accommodation and judgmental expectation. If we find that others are not adhering to a similar behavioral pattern we could choose to limit our interaction with them or avoid them altogether. Similarly, by keeping our vision clear we act as role models to others who have the intention to live in generous, humanitarian ways.

AriesAries (March 21-April 20)
Aries: Start the year with an open mind. You could be drawn to taking classes and beginning a new study. The arts or spirituality are two fields that could be attractive to you. Taking a trip or at least planning a journey to be undertaken at a later date would also be a good use of the energy available to you at this time.

TaurusTaurus (April 21-May 21)
Taurus: You could feel bound up the T-square tension during the first half of the month. Growth for you can come from choosing a subject you are interested in and striving to deepen your understanding of that topic. The challenge is to realize that there is endless potential for learning. Keep your mind open and don't try to tell others your truth unless you are asked.

GeminiGemini (May 22-June 21)
Gemini: Your ruling planet, Mercury, starts the month in Aquarius, retrogrades back into Capricorn and then turns direct. This suggests the possibility of many changes of mind and perspective. Great for learning, but not so good for making decisions that last. Keeping an open mind allows for the possibility of profound insights and innovative inspirations from late January through early February.

CancerCancer (June 22-July 22)
Cancer: The new Moon in Capricorn on the 10th can deepen your insights and understanding of a partner. It also suggests a time of increased intimacy. The full Moon in Leo on the 23rd offers a good opportunity to be clear about your feelings and confident in expressing what they are.

LeoLeo (July 23-August 23)
Leo: The full Moon will be in Leo on the 23rd. Being open about your feelings isn't necessarily a problem for you, but at that time you could be too open. This could leave you feeling quite vulnerable, even as others perceive you as being too demanding of them. Emotional honesty is good. Being selective about how, when and with whom to be open is even better.

VirgoVirgo (August 24-Sept 22)
Virgo: Start the year with contemplation and planning strategy for the year. This might cause some frustration, since the New Year implies new beginnings. The more reflective you are now, however, increases your knowledge base and will enable you to be more productive later in the year.

LibraLibra (Sept 23-Oct 23)
Libra: You may feel an increased sense of responsibility this month, especially in relationship to your family. Growth comes from being realistic about what you can really do and by setting clear limits and boundaries for yourself as well as for others. Failing to do so could cause you to feel overwhelmed, frustrated and restricted by others' expectations or needs.

ScorpioScorpio (Oct 24-Nov 22)
Scorpio: This is a time to focus on you. Starting a new activity that promotes physical health, such as an exercise program, would be extremely beneficial. Getting in touch with your sexual needs and letting appropriate others know what they are is another way of affirming your self-awareness and self-expression.

SagittariusSagittarius (Nov 23-Dec 21)
Sagittarius: Focusing on your needs in relationship can prevent you from being too controlling or feeling too responsible for your partner's fulfillment. There are a lot of moving parts of energy this month. Being flexible can allow things to flow as they will. The more patient you are, the more appropriate, and fulfilling, your choices and actions will be.

CapricornCapricorn (Dec 22-Jan 20)
Capricorn: Integration of mental activity, spiritual growth and communication of both to others is a good way for you to start the year. Balancing alone time with social time is a formula to success. Dictating others' agendas or being critical of others' choices or ideas is not.

AquariusAquarius (Jan 21 to Feb 19)
Aquarius: Early month could bring some tests that challenge your sense of independence of authenticity. This can feel unpleasant, but is a good way to make sure that you are on track. Late month could bring a heightened sense of curiosity, but also the potential to feel confused or overwhelmed with too much information. In either case, growth comes from being selective and discerning.

PiscesPisces (Feb 20-March 20)
Pisces: Inherent feelings of optimistic idealism could meet counter feelings of fear. You may feel that you are being too open or too burdened. Be cautious and try to see all points of a situation to ensure that what you are intending to do is supported by the time, energy and motivation that you realistically have in the situation.
